## Mode A — Triage (no args) List every file in `{CONTENT_DIR}/specs/drafts/`. For each one: 1. Read the file 2. Print a one-line summary: `[filename] — {title} ({source tag if present})` 3. Ask the user: **pursue**, **defer**, or **discard**? After each decision: - **pursue** — add a `status: pursue` line to the stub's frontmatter (or top of file if no frontmatter) and move on - **defer** — add `status: defer` and move on - **discard** — confirm once, then delete the file After all stubs are triaged, print a summary: ``` Triage complete — {N} pursue, {N} defer, {N} discarded Pursue list: {names} Run `/nurture {name}` to flesh out any of these. ``` ## Mode B — Flesh out a stub (arg = spec name fragment) Find the matching file in `{CONTENT_DIR}/specs/drafts/` by name fragment. Read it fully. Then run a focused grill-me interview to build it into a complete spec. Follow the grill-me rules: - One question at a time - Walk every branch of the decision tree - Provide a recommended answer for each question - If a question can be answered by exploring the codebase, do that instead of asking Branches to cover (skip any already answered in the stub): 1. **Problem** — what pain does this solve, for whom, how often? 2. **Sources & inputs** — what data/systems does it touch? 3. **Output** — what does done look like?
